What Is Lottery Astrology and Why It Attracts Players

Lottery astrology is the practice of using birth charts, zodiac signs, planetary positions, and numerological associations to choose lottery numbers. Players often consult daily horoscopes, birth charts, or dedicated astrology apps to map personal numbers, lucky digits, and favorable dates for ticket purchases. The appeal lies in the desire for personalized guidance in a game defined by pure chance, with some users treating astrology as a decision-making framework rather than a guaranteed winning system. Astrology-based number selection typically involves converting zodiac signs, planetary rulers, and life-path numbers into a set of digits between 1 and the game's maximum. Some systems assign numbers to houses in a natal chart, while others rely on transits and progressions to time entries. Lottery astrology rarely claims to predict exact results, instead offering a structured ritual that gives players a sense of control and engagement. Common Lottery Astrology Systems and Their Structure

Zodiac-Based Number Mapping

Zodiac-based systems assign specific numbers to each sign, often derived from the sign's position in the astrological calendar or its traditional ruling planet. For example, Aries might be linked to numbers associated with Mars, such as 9 or 1, while Taurus connects to Venus-linked digits like 6 or 2. Players may use daily sun-sign horoscopes to identify favorable numbers, then combine them with personal birth-date components to form a ticket. These frameworks are widely shared on astrology websites and mobile apps, with some platforms offering on-demand number sets based on real-time planetary alignments.

Birth Chart and Life-Path Numerology Integration

More detailed approaches integrate a full natal chart, calculating numbers from the positions of the sun, moon, and ascendant at the time of birth. Life-path numerology reduces a birth date to a single digit or master number, which then feeds into the chosen ticket combination. Some practitioners also track current transits, such as Jupiter's movement through a zodiac sign, to select dates they consider especially auspicious for buying tickets.
